I handed this LeapFrog 2-in-1 LeapTop Touch to my two-year-old niece and watched her flip the keyboard into tablet mode within minutes, completely on her own. The two-in-one design is the standout feature here because toddlers love the satisfying mechanical flip, and it gives them two ways to play. The five learning modes cover ABCs, numbers, games, music, and pretend messages, which kept her busy through an entire two-hour car ride.

After three months of daily use, the plastic shows no cracks and every button still clicks firmly. This is the durability parents on Reddit consistently praise, and it held up in my testing too. With over 30,000 reviews and a 4.7-star average, this is the best learning laptop for kids if you want a proven, universally loved pick.

LeapFrog 2-in-1 LeapTop Touch, Pink customer photo 1

The keyboard layout includes the full alphabet A through Z plus numbers 1 through 10, so kids start recognizing letter positions early. In tablet mode the touch interactions trigger animations that my niece found genuinely funny. The volume is loud enough to hear but quiet enough not to drive parents crazy, which is a rare balance in toy electronics.

The main downside is the screen itself, which is a basic LCD segment display rather than a real screen. That is normal for this price tier and age group, but parents expecting tablet-quality visuals will be disappointed. Battery life is solid for normal play, but heavy daily users will want rechargeable AAs.

LeapFrog 2-in-1 LeapTop Touch, Pink customer photo 2

Best Age Range and Developmental Fit

This LeapTop truly shines for ages 2 through 4, when kids are just starting to recognize letters and numbers. By age 5 most children are ready for more complex activities, but the music and message modes still get playtime. If your child is under 2, the buttons are still fun to press even if the educational content goes over their head.

Battery and Travel Practicality

At 1.3 pounds and roughly the size of a hardcover book, this is the most travel-friendly laptop toy in the lineup. Three AA batteries power roughly 8 to 10 hours of active play. I recommend keeping a spare set in the diaper bag because the demo batteries die fast.

The V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op surprised me most during testing. One parent in my test group reported their unit survived over a hundred drops onto tile and concrete with zero damage. I verified the build myself by dropping it from counter height onto hardwood five times, and the plastic did not even scuff. For durability alone, this is one of the best learning laptops for kids who treat toys roughly.

The 30 activities are leveled, meaning they start simple for a three-year-old and grow more challenging as the child develops. That leveling gives this laptop genuine multi-year value. The bilingual Spanish component is a real differentiator too, introducing early Spanish words alongside English in a way that does not feel forced.

V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op, Black customer photo 1

Personalization is a feature kids love. You can enter the child’s name, age, favorite food, and avatar, and the laptop references them during activities. My four-year-old tester lit up every time the laptop said her name back to her. That small touch keeps kids engaged far longer than generic prompts.

The biggest weakness is the screen. It is non-touch and non-backlit, so you need decent room lighting for kids to see what is happening. A few reviewers reported audio defects on arrival, which suggests quality control is not perfect. VTech covers defects with a 90-day warranty.

V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op, Black customer photo 2

Bilingual Learning Value for Dual-Language Homes

If you are raising a bilingual child or want early Spanish exposure, this is the strongest pick in the lineup. The Spanish vocabulary is integrated naturally into counting, colors, and animal activities rather than isolated drills. It will not replace formal language instruction, but it builds familiarity at an age when brains absorb language effortlessly.

Long-Term Durability and Warranty Coverage

The 90-day manufacturer warranty is standard for this category, but real-world reports show these units last years beyond that. Multiple parents in forums mentioned passing the same Play Smart laptop down to younger siblings. The trade-off for that toughness is the basic screen, so decide whether durability or visual quality matters more for your child.

If your child is obsessed with Bluey, the VTech Bluey Game Time Laptop will be the biggest hit of any gift you could buy. My five-year-old tester literally squealed when she saw Bingo on the screen and refused to put it down for the rest of the afternoon. The 10 games are inspired directly by episodes, including Grannies, Fancy Restaurant, Musical Statues, and Spy Game.

The character slider lets kids pick Bluey, Bingo, Mum, Dad, Muffin, Chloe, or Honey before each game. That choice alone gives the laptop replay value because kids love cycling through characters. A dedicated Bluey button plays catchphrases from the show, which my tester pressed approximately 400 times in one afternoon.

VTech Bluey Game Time Laptop customer photo 1

At 4.8 stars from over 300 reviews, this is the highest-rated learning laptop toy in this guide. The strong number 7 best-seller rank in Electronic Learning Systems confirms the demand. The learning content focuses on memory, observation, problem-solving, and pretend play rather than letters and numbers directly.

That focus is actually a strength. Kids who resist anything labeled educational will happily play Bluey games and absorb logic and memory skills along the way. The trade-off is that parents wanting explicit letter and number drills should look at the LeapFrog options instead.

VTech Bluey Game Time Laptop customer photo 2

Best for Existing Bluey Fans Ages 3 to 5

This laptop rewards prior love of the show. Kids who already know the characters and game references will engage instantly. If your child has never watched Bluey, the appeal drops significantly and you are better off with a more universally themed option like the LeapFrog LeapTop.

Battery Life and Screen Limitations

Multiple parents noted this laptop goes through batteries faster than other VTech toys, likely because of the LCD display and sound effects. Plan for fresh AAs every two to three weeks with daily play. The screen is a basic LCD type, so manage expectations accordingly.

The VTech Tote and Go Laptop is the most affordable real-learning laptop toy in this guide, and its attached mouse is the feature that sets it apart. My three-year-old tester had never used a mouse before, and within a week he was clicking through activities with confidence. For building actual computer motor skills, nothing else in this price range comes close.

The 20 learning activities teach over 60 words, spelling, shapes, logic, and animal facts. Progressive difficulty levels mean the laptop grows with your child from age 3 through 6. The built-in handle makes it genuinely portable for car rides, waiting rooms, and restaurant meltdowns.

VTech Tote and Go Laptop, Orange customer photo 1

The 4,700+ reviews and 4.5-star average confirm this is a long-time parent favorite. Reviewers consistently mention the customization options, where you enter the child’s name, age, favorite food, and avatar. The 30 melodies across rock, country, and jazz styles are a nice bonus that keeps the audio from getting repetitive.

The main frustration is the screen. Even with the contrast adjustment wheel, the non-backlit display can be hard to see in anything but bright lighting. Also note the warranty is only 30 days, which is shorter than the 90 days LeapFrog and other VTech models offer.

VTech Tote and Go Laptop, Orange customer photo 2

Mouse Skills and Computer Readiness

The attached mouse is the single best reason to pick this model. In a world where kids increasingly use touchscreens exclusively, the hand-eye coordination required for a mouse is becoming a lost skill. Starting at age 3 means kids enter elementary school already comfortable with cursor-based navigation.

Travel and Portability Advantages

The carry handle is integrated into the body, so there is no separate case to lose. The 1.8-pound weight is manageable even for small children to carry themselves. If you need a learning toy for plane trips or long car rides, this is the most practical option in the lineup.

The LeapFrog ABC and 123 Laptop introduces coding concepts to preschoolers, which makes it the most forward-thinking learning laptop toy I tested. The character Pixel has an animated face, moving hands, and a light-up antenna that reacts to what kids do. My four-year-old tester was delighted when Pixel responded to her simple code programs by cleaning himself or giving a cuddle.

The coding activities are extremely basic, but that is the point. Kids choose sequences of actions and watch Pixel execute them, which builds the foundational logic that real programming requires. The QWERTY keyboard is another advantage because kids start learning actual key positions rather than alphabetical layout.

LeapFrog ABC and 123 Laptop for Preschoolers Ages 3-7 Years, Green customer photo 1

Reviewers specifically mentioned this laptop working well for bilingual children and children with autism, because the visual character feedback and clear cause-and-effect structure support different learning styles. The 11 activities cover letters, counting, and basic computer skills across the 3 to 7 age range.

The trade-off is that this is a newer product with fewer reviews under 500, so long-term reliability data is limited. Some users reported screen glitches when buttons are pressed rapidly, and demo batteries die fast. Bring your own fresh AAs.

LeapFrog ABC and 123 Laptop for Preschoolers Ages 3-7 Years, Green customer photo 2

Early Coding and Logic Development

If you want to give your child a head start on STEM thinking, the simple coding programs here are unmatched in this age category. Kids learn that actions happen in sequence and that their choices produce specific outcomes. That logic transfers directly to Scratch and other block coding platforms they will encounter in elementary school.

Suitability for Special Needs Learners

Multiple reviewers with children on the autism spectrum praised this laptop for its predictable structure and clear visual feedback. The character-based interaction feels more like play and less like drill, which helps children who resist traditional learning activities.

The Lexibook Bilingual Educational Laptop offers 124 activities, more than any other learning laptop toy in this guide. It covers mathematics, typing, general knowledge, logic, music, and clock reading in both English and Spanish. For parents serious about bilingual education, this is the deepest content library available in a single device.

The design is the most realistic in the lineup, with a proper keyboard layout and a separate mouse that mimics a real laptop. My five-year-old tester felt like she was using a grown-up computer, which motivated her to spend more time with it. The slim profile makes it easy for small hands to grip and carry.

Lexibook Educational and Bilingual Laptop Spanish/English - JC598i2 with 124 Activities customer photo 1

The musical activities are a highlight. Kids can learn notes, compose their own melodies, and play back their creations. That creative outlet is missing from most competitor laptops, which focus purely on drills. The 2-year warranty is also the longest in this category by a wide margin.

The lower 4.1-star rating reflects some quality control issues. The mouse port can arrive crooked, and some reviewers found navigation between the 124 activities confusing without clear instructions. The black-and-white screen also feels dated for the price point.

Lexibook Educational and Bilingual Laptop Spanish/English - JC598i2 with 124 Activities customer photo 2

True Bilingual Learning Depth

Unlike other toys that sprinkle a few Spanish words into English activities, the Lexibook offers full Spanish-language activities across math, logic, and music. For Spanish-speaking households or families pursuing serious bilingual education, this depth is unmatched in the toy laptop category.

Activity Variety and Long-Term Engagement

With 124 activities, kids cannot realistically exhaust the content in a single year. The challenge is navigation. Spend time helping your child learn how to move between activity categories, because the included instructions are minimal. Once kids master navigation, the longevity is excellent.

The LeapFrog My First STEAM Laptop is the only toy laptop in this guide built around a true STEAM curriculum, covering science, technology, engineering, art, and math. Guided by the characters Dr. Frankensteam and STEAM-Bot, kids grow plants, investigate fossils, build robots, and learn about sunlight through interactive activities.

My four-year-old tester was fascinated by the robot-building activity, where you match shapes to parts. The framing as scientific exploration rather than rote learning kept her engaged longer than the standard letter-and-number drills on other laptops. At the current price, this is one of the most affordable entries in the lineup.

LeapFrog My First STEAM Laptop customer photo 1

The STEAM focus is genuinely different from other toy laptops that claim educational value but mostly drill ABCs. Here kids practice counting with dinosaur bones and test tubes, create animal designs, and explore inventions. This builds curiosity about how things work, which is the foundation of scientific thinking.

The biggest drawback is the screen, which is a basic black-and-white pixel display that feels dated next to competitors. As a newer product with fewer than 100 reviews, long-term durability data is also limited. The demo batteries die quickly, so plan to add fresh AAs immediately.

LeapFrog My First STEAM Laptop customer photo 2

STEAM Learning at the Preschool Level

Introducing science and engineering concepts at age 3 sounds ambitious, but LeapFrog pulls it off through play-based framing. Kids are not memorizing formulas; they are matching shapes to build robots and counting bones. This plants the seed for STEM interest before school even starts.

Value and Brand Reliability

LeapFrog has a long track record of durable, well-supported educational toys. Even though this specific model is newer, the brand reputation adds confidence. The affordable price point makes this the lowest-risk way to test whether your child engages with STEAM content before investing in more advanced STEM kits.

Buying Guide: How to Choose the Best Learning Laptop for Kids

Choosing among the best learning laptops for kids comes down to three factors: your child’s age, what skills you want to build, and how much abuse the laptop needs to survive. This buying guide walks through each decision so you can pick with confidence rather than guessing.

Match the Laptop to Your Child’s Age

For ages 2 to 3, the LeapFrog 2-in-1 LeapTop Touch is the safest pick because the buttons are large, the flip action is simple, and the content is basic enough for true toddlers. Avoid the Lexibook and ABC and 123 Laptop for this age because the activities assume more advanced skills.

For ages 3 to 5, all seven models in this guide work well. The V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op offers the most growth room with 30 leveled activities, while the Bluey Game Time Laptop wins on pure engagement for fans of the show. If you want coding exposure, the LeapFrog ABC and 123 Laptop is the only option that delivers it.

For ages 5 to 7, you are reaching the upper limit of toy learning laptops. The Lexibook with its 124 activities and realistic design extends the value the longest. After age 7, most children are ready for a real entry-level laptop or tablet. Durability: The Number One Parent Concern

Reddit parents and forum users consistently rank durability as the single most important feature for young kids. In my testing, the V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op survived the most abuse, followed closely by the LeapFrog LeapTop. Both brands use thick plastic shells and reinforced hinges designed for the inevitable drops.

Look for toys with no external detachable parts that can snap off. The VTech Tote and Go has an attached mouse that cannot be lost, which is a plus. Avoid any toy laptop with a separate power cord at this age range, because cords get yanked and ports break.

Educational Content: What Actually Teaches

Not all activities are created equal. The best learning content adapts to your child’s level rather than repeating the same drills. The VTech Play Smart and VTech Tote and Go both use progressive difficulty, meaning activities get harder as kids master them. This keeps the toy relevant for years rather than weeks.

If you want specific skill building, match the laptop to your priority. Letters and numbers point to LeapFrog LeapTop. Logic and memory point to Bluey Game Time Laptop. Coding foundations point to LeapFrog ABC and 123. Science and STEAM point to My First STEAM Laptop. Bilingual learning points to Lexibook or VTech Play Smart.

Toy Laptop vs Real Laptop: Which Is Right?

This is the most common question parents ask on forums, and the answer depends entirely on age and maturity. Toy learning laptops serve ages 2 through 7 well. They teach foundational concepts, survive abuse, and cost a fraction of a real device. They also give parents peace of mind because there is no internet access, no app store, and no risk of accidental purchases.

Once your child reaches age 7 or 8 and needs to do actual schoolwork, type documents, or join video calls, a real device becomes necessary. Battery Type and Ongoing Cost

Every laptop in this guide runs on AA batteries, typically two to four. Over a year of daily use, that adds up to a meaningful cost. I strongly recommend buying rechargeable AA batteries and a charger alongside any of these toys. The upfront cost pays for itself within months and eliminates the frustration of dead batteries during a car ride.

Battery life varies significantly between models. The VTech Play Smart earned the best reports, with some parents claiming two years on the original batteries with moderate use. The Bluey Game Time Laptop drains batteries fastest due to its LCD display and frequent sound effects.

Sound and Volume Considerations

If you will be near your child during play, volume matters. All seven laptops have volume controls, but the LeapFrog LeapTop earned the most praise for a reasonable maximum volume. The Bluey Game Time Laptop is the loudest by default, which kids love and parents tolerate. Consider whether the laptop will be used in shared spaces before deciding.

Frequently Asked Questions About Learning Laptops for Kids

What age is appropriate for a learning laptop toy?

Most learning laptop toys are designed for ages 2 to 6. The LeapFrog 2-in-1 LeapTop Touch starts at age 2, while options like the VTech Play Smart and Lexibook work best starting at age 3. By age 7 most children are ready for a real entry-level laptop or tablet for schoolwork.

Are toy learning laptops actually educational?

Yes, quality toy laptops from LeapFrog and VTech teach letter recognition, counting, logic, memory, and basic computer skills. Studies and parent reports confirm that interactive play-based learning helps children retain concepts. The key is choosing models with leveled activities that grow with your child rather than repeating fixed drills.

What is the difference between a toy laptop and a real Chromebook for kids?

Toy laptops are battery-powered learning toys with simple LCD screens, no internet access, and no real operating system. Real laptops like Chromebooks run full operating systems, connect to the internet, and run actual educational software. Toy laptops serve ages 2 to 7, while real laptops become appropriate around age 7 or 8 when schoolwork requires typing and online access.

Do learning laptop toys help children learn to type?

They introduce the concept of a keyboard and build finger strength and letter-position familiarity, but they do not teach touch typing. Models with QWERTY layouts like the LeapFrog ABC and 123 Laptop give kids a head start on real keyboard geography. Formal typing skills are best taught on a real keyboard around age 7 or 8.

How long do kids learning laptop toys typically last?

With normal use, quality models from LeapFrog and VTech last 2 to 4 years. The VTech Play Smart Preschool Laptop has the strongest durability reports, with multiple parents passing units down to younger siblings. Battery life ranges from weeks to years depending on usage frequency and the specific model.
